CHINA. Tibet. Sho, Year 60 (1795). Qian Long. PCGS VF-35.
L&M-640; KM-C-72. A wholesome and evenly worn Sho, with dark toning in the fields that helps provide contrast with the raised devices. The planchet is cracked at 4 on the obverse rim, due to the force of striking, and the surfaces are slightly crenulated, as is typical of this type.
